Razorback Volleyball Single Game Tickets On Sale Now

Arkansas volleyball picks up in just three weeks, and single match tickets are now available to catch all the action in Barnhill Arena. 

The Hogs have an exciting home slate of 16 matches in 2022, which is the most for the team since 2014 and in head coach Jason Watson's tenure.

Adult tickets are only $5, and kids 17 and under get in free. U of A students also receive complimentary admission by entering the student gate located off Stadium Drive.

Tickets can be purchased online or through the Razorback Ticket Center at (479) 575-5151. Any ticket inquiries can also be addressed by phone or at raztk@uark.edu

The home schedule features three tournaments with six strong opponents, starting with Washington in the Arkansas Classic Aug. 26-27. The Huskies ended 2021 in the Sweet 16 of the NCAA tournament and won their second consecutive Pac-12 title in the regular season.

The Razorbacks then welcome Little Rock, Florida International and Colorado for the Arkansas Classic Sept. 9-11 and conclude preseason non-conference competition at home with the Arkansas Challenge featuring Georgia Tech and NC State Sept. 15-16. Georgia Tech marks another NCAA Tournament opponent for the Hogs, as the Yellow Jackets made it all the way to the Elite Eight in 2021.

In the conference slate, Arkansas hosts six SEC opponents, including four NCAA tournament teams, beginning with Ole Miss on Saturday, Sept. 24.

The Hogs return to Barnhill for back-to-back weekends with Kentucky and Tennessee Oct. 7-8 and Oct. 14-15, respectively. Kentucky is the reigning SEC champion and has again been picked to finish at the top of the conference, while the Volunteers have been picked to finish just above Arkansas in third.

The Razorbacks have their first home midweek match on Wednesday, Oct. 19, an SEC contest against Texas A&M, and host another with South Carolina on Wednesday, Nov. 2. Arkansas concludes its home schedule with a series against Alabama Nov. 19-20.
